Before You Call For Service:
Always consult your user's manual first. It is a very easy and useful tool to assist you in understanding your equipment.
Panasonic copiers have these codes:
Codes beginning with "U" are user errors. User codes can be solved easily. Consult your manual for the descriptions.
"E" codes are machine Errors.
When an error code occurs there are two sets of flashing numbers such as E3 - 01.
When calling for service it is important to let us know both sets of numbers. Sometimes these error codes can be fixed right over the phone and it can also let us know which parts to bring out to perform the proper repair and prevent a return service call.
U-13 and U-14
Make sure you never throw away toner bottles that still have toner in them.
Sometimes customers think the copier needs toner when it needs the toner waste bottle changed and vice versa. U13 is add toner and U14 is exchange the toner waste bottle.
Resetting your copier:
Try turning your copier off and back on to reset. Resetting your machine can solve many problems including copy quality problems. Repeating this procedure can help.
If your machine has no power, check the surge protector. If your surge protector has a red light it may have been damaged by a surge. Try putting your copier plug directly in to the outlet to see if indeed it was the surge protector that was damaged.

If your copier is under maintenance agreement, it must have a high quality transformer-based surge protector/line filter. Without this important piece of equipment, you risk damage to your copiers, printers, fax machines due to lightning strikes, construction, and power fluctuations. Remember that your fax machine needs to have the phone line protected as well as the power line. Both must be plugged into the surge protector for protection. A surge through the phone line can knock out your modem in your fax, so it is just as important to protect your phone line as well.
